Degree Requirements for Online Major
GPA Requirements
- Admission to UMD as a Pre-Psychology Major : 2.0 Cumulative GPA
- Admission to the Psychology Major (upper division coursework): 2.5 cumulative GPA (includes all transfer work and UMD coursework).
Coursework Requirements
(120 total credits)
Associate of Arts Degree or Minnesota Transfer Curriculum (40-60 credits)
Satisfies UMD's LIberal Education Requirements
Advanced Writing Requirement (3 cr)
Encouraged to complete this course prior to Psy 3021 Experimental
Design and Methodology.
Writ 3140 Advanced Writing: Human Services (3 cr) OR Writ 3160: Advanced
Writing: Social Sciences (3 cr)
Major Requirements (52 credits)
Biology Requirement (4-5 credits)
Biol 1001: Biology and Society (4 cr) OR Biol 1011:
General BIology I (5 cr)
Not available online at UMD, must complete while finishing the AA degree
or MTC, or enroll at a college nearby where living while enrolled online at
UMD.
Core A (19 credits)
Note: Psy 3020, Psy 3021, and
Psy 3022 must be taken in sequence
Psy 1003: General Psychology ( 4 cr)
Psy 3020: Statistical Methods
( 4 cr)
Psy 3021: Experimental Design and Methodology
(4 cr)
Psy 3022: Applied Methods and Measurement (4
cr)
Psy 3081: History and Systems (3 cr)
Core B (6-8 credits)
Psy 2021: Developmental Psychology (4 cr)
Psy 3111: Theories of Personality (3 cr)
Psy 3121: Abnormal Psychology (4 cr)
Psy 3201: Social Psychology (3 cr)
Psy 3520: Industrial Organizational Psychology (4 cr)
Core C (8 credits)
Psy 3061: Physiological Psychology (4 cr)
Psy 3611: Learning and Behavior ( 4 cr)
Electives 2xxx higher (12-15 to total 52 major credits)
Additional Online Courses
Psy 3512: Human Sexuality ( 3 cr)
Psy 3371: Child & Adolescent Psychology (3 cr)
Psy 3381: Adult Development and Aging (3 cr)
Psy 3601: Psychology of Personal Development (3 cr)
Psy 4500: Health Psychology (3 cr)
Upper Division Electives Outside of Psychology 3xxx and higher (18 credits)
